## Changed defaults

Heads up: the Ledgerline tax-rate lookup cache now defaults to a 15-minute TTL instead of 24 hours. Turns out rates in the Veldt County sandbox were going stale mid-demo, which was embarrassing. Eviction is now LRU rather than FIFO, and the cache warms on boot. If you're reviewing, check that nothing hardcodes the old TTL. The new defaults land as follows.

deployment values, bajop-taweg:
holwyn:
  log_level: debug
  metrics_host: metrics.holwyn.zemvarsys.internal
  pool_size: 32

### SDK parity notes

Heads up, plugin folks: the Quillback JS SDK and the Swift one are finally at feature parity as of v3.2 — streaming uploads, delta sync, the whole lot. If your plugin targets both, you can drop the old capability checks. One gotcha: the Swift client still needs the relay endpoint declared explicitly, while JS infers it. Parity tests run nightly on the Torbay rig. To let your local plugin harness talk to the relay, set the shared auth secret in your env file like so:

vault entry, yagep-yagef: COURIER_KEY13=8965fb29ff62d

Subject: Flaky DNS in Bramblenet staging — fix attached for review

Hi — requesting review on the resolver patch for Bramblenet. Root cause: our sidecar cached negative lookups for 300s, so transient failures poisoned the cache. The patch caps negative TTL at 5s and adds jittered retries. Please check the retry backoff bounds closely. The candidate build is identified by the token below.

session token of kahog-bahif = htk9_f63daec35

### Step 4: Update Graphwright settings

Before migrating, note that Graphwright 5 renders the dependency graph server-side, so the old client-side layout options are ignored. Support should warn customers that custom themes from v4 will not carry over and must be re-created. After installing v5, replace the old settings file entirely rather than merging. The new file should contain the following values.

service settings:
[casion]
port = 3306
region = north-4
host = casion.nelvrocloud.local
team = praax
timeout_ms = 2000
retries = 8